Karma and Dharma: A Tale of Arjuna and Krishna

In the hallowed halls upon Mahabharata, we witness an intricate interplay amongst karma and dharma. Arjuna, the valiant warrior, stands at a crossroads. His duty, his dharma, compels him to wield his weapons against his own kin.

Overwhelmed by this internal dilemma, Arjuna seeks counsel from his charioteer, Krishna, who is none other than Lord Vishnu himself. Krishna's teachings unveil the profound nature of karma and dharma, revealing the cyclical nature of existence.

He illuminates that Arjuna's duty lies not in choosing sides but in fulfilling his dharma unwaveringly. Guided by Krishna's wisdom, Arjuna finds peace, understanding that true victory lies not in conquest but in the pursuit of righteousness.

Their timeless dialogue echoes as a potent reminder concerning the significance of karma and dharma in our own lives.
